                      • GilesG
                        Giles
                        IHUK Crew
                        Joined:

                        The 526J will not change in size, nor will it be made in XXXXL.  I am making a leftie trucker in 19oz LHT, that will have longer arms and a longer body that the 526J, but the chest will remain as is.  Sorry.
